ANA to advocate for gun safety
ANAC is an Organizational Affiliate member of the American Nurses Association (ANA). As such, we are a voting member of the ANA General Assembly, the governing and official voting body of the ANA. At the recent annual assembly, we joined with others to overwhelmingly pass an urgent recommendation that ANA will advocate for meaningful legislation to address gun safety and firearm access. 

ANAC ED attends Hill Day
ANAC Executive Director Carole Treston joined more than 350 nurses from across the country in Washington, D.C. for ANA Hill Day on June 15. Attendees advocated for key federal policy issues to address the nurse staffing crisis and remove barriers to APRN full practice authority, with an emphasis on the ICAN ACT, to remove some barriers to APRN practice within Medicare/Medicaid.

ANA releases statement
ANAC joins the ANA in rejecting laws and policies that allow healthcare professionals to discriminate against LGBTQIA+ populations. Granting health care professionals, institutions and insurers the ability to use conscience-based objections to refuse treatment or deny access to health care coverage is discriminatory and violates the human rights and dignity of patients.

ANAC Awards
President's Award
ANAC member Dr. Karen Gordon-Boyle, MD, MPH, DRPH, received the President's Award in 2022. She received her Masters in Public Health from Columbia University, Mailman School of Public Health in 2005. In 2015, she received her doctorate in public health from the University of the West Indies Mona, Jamaica. In 1995, Dr. Karen Gordon-Boyle and her husband William Boyle founded the Eureka Medical Laboratory and Family Clinic which became ISO certified in 2015 and still serves the people of Guyana in seven regions today.
 
The ANAC President’s Award is given to the association member who, in the opinion of the president, has provided exemplary leadership and service in fulfillment of the association’s mission and strategic plan. The award is given at the discretion of the president and every association member is eligible.
